  • Rumors of a PS4 4.50 hack

    By Wololo

    User racer0018 on scene website psxhax claims that he is in contact with a group of hackers working on PS4 exploits. The hackers allegedly are working on an exploit that works on the still-in-beta PS4 firmware 4.50.

    According to racer0018, the group has been looking for beta testers, who are comfortable with soldering a device on their PS4, with the potential risk of a brick.

    There are lots of red flags with this announcement. First of all, racer0018 himself. He’s a veteran of the PS3 scene with a mixed track record. The scener used to provide hardware mods for the PS3, with mixed satisfaction results from his customers.

    Some at the time would only go to him, praising the quality of his work, others felt they were cheated and never got their console back. It’s undeniable racer0018 has some hardware knowledge of the PS3 and the PS4, which could have given him the right connections. But none of his work has been ever connected to groundbreaking discoveries, racer I see it as a successful implementation of actual hackers’ work.

    In my experience, legit hackers do not randomly ask for beta testers on a public forum. The people who can exploit consoles also typically know enough trusted people for their tests that they do not need to ask publicly for help. They also usually already have access to most of the hardware needed to perform their test, either directly or through their contacts.

    So, we have a scener with a mixed track record, making a claim of an upcoming PS4 hack without a single proof, on a site with a mixed track record. Don’t get me wrong, again, I’d love to be proven wrong (I have a PS4 phat that’s been sitting on firmware 4.05 for a few months now, waiting for some public hack), but for now I’d qualify this as highly dubious at best.

    Besides the claim of a PS4 hack, racer0018 states that people who join the team as beta testers would gain access to a private server containing information on Wii U and Xbox One hacks as well. Racer0018 had already said on the same site, 2 months ago, that the Xbox One was getting close to being hacked.
